This one-of-a-kind publication focuses on the improvement of the feed value of tall fescue and further extension of its adaptability under various environmental stresses. This fascinating work comprehensively explains cell and tissue culture methods which are used to establish somatic cell cultures, select among cells, and regenerate plants with the genetic characteristics of the selected cells. This up-to-date volume includes information on cultural haploid plants from immature pollen grains. It also evaluates the plants under various environmental stresses to identify genotypes with superior characteristics. This book also features research data on somatic tissue culture methods and doubled haploids. Biotechnology in Tall Fescue Improvement is an indispensable resource and useful text for all those involved with agronomy, plant physiology, horticultural science, crop science, and botany.
